How are the courses delivered?

Live online via Zoom or Microsoft Teams. Sessions are not pre-recorded.

What does a session cost?

The typical range is £350–£500 for a 3-hour session. Two-session programmes are quoted according to the agenda and your requirements.

How many people can attend?

Courses are typically designed for 12–20 delegates, depending on the course and level of interaction required.

Can the training be adapted?

Yes. Content can be adapted to your service, staff roles, experience and training needs while retaining the core learning objectives.

Are certificates included?

Yes. Participants who successfully complete the course receive a certificate and access to supporting online resources.
